Benton Harbor pastor found not guilty of criminal sexual conduct allegations

Benton Harbor Pastor and civil rights leader Carlton Lynch was found not guilty last week.

Lynch was charged with criminal sexual conduct and bribery after a woman said he grabbed her rear end and then offered her money to “make the problem go away.”

ABC 57 News says Lynch was found not guilty on both counts on Thursday.

Lynch has said that he is glad the process has ended and that he is looking forward to getting back to caring and advocating for for the Benton Harbor community.
